I recently picked up a Benchmade Bone Collector. I was kinda skeptical about it at first but this is one of my favorite blades now. I also own MANY other Benchmade folders like the Ritter Grips, 940, 943, Reg. Grips, Rift, Barrage, etc. This knife is just awesome. The handles are aesthetically pleasing, comfortable, and provide good grip The D2 blade is perfectly shaped and the grind is extremely thin and is mainly flat ground. The knife rides really low in the pocket as well! It is a little thick, but it feels just like a Griptillian in the pocket and that is fine by me! Not to mention the thumb ramp is actually quite good. Much better then even the Ritter Grips. Your thumb really locks in! It's a little weighty but the 420J liners are drilled out to reduce some weight. The only thing I'm not a fan of is the split arrow clip. I do plan on changing that soon though.
